Job description

Would you like to spend your day working and playing with children aged 0-5 and advising their parents and carers? 

How would you like to be part of a friendly team doing a job that makes a difference to children’s lives in an organisation that puts people before profit? 

If the answer is YES, then we would like to hear from you. 

Coin Street Family and Children’s Centre have a fantastic opportunity for a motivated, energetic, and enthusiastic Early Years & Family Educator to join our Early Years team.  

The purpose of the role is to deliver stimulating and engaging play sessions, building relationships with parents/carers, and monitoring the progress of children, carrying out 1-2-1 work with families experiencing a range of difficulties. Working in partnership with other services and professionals, we develop a whole family approach, referring parents/carers onto other activities and organisations that could play a useful role in their lives.  

We are looking for people who have:  

  • ideally qualified to a level 3 in childcare or early years (at least level 2) 

  • experience of working with families and children aged 0-5 years 

  • appreciate the importance of parent partnership 

  • experience of providing activities to support children’s learning and development  

  • a can-do and enthusiastic attitude 

  • an understanding of how to safeguard and protect children
